UFC 2010: Undisputed came out today. I played the demo when it came out for the PS3. The menus look more professional than the arcade, Midway-like games of the 90s style menu in UFC 2009. One weird thin I've never understood is the game's name. Undisputed? It is okay to use one year, but using it every year seems strange. It would be like WWF Smackdown 2: Just Bring and all subsequent games used Just Bring It as a tagline. I think it also makes the game's harder to distinguish. I know that "2010" is in there, but what many people call it for short is "Undisputed." Hell, even that name is wrong as EA Sports has their own MMA game coming out with the most generic title ever, EA Sports MMA.

The takedown, punch, kick and submit gameplay was expanded to include motions againt the cage, a bunch of new moves and more fighting styles. The game looks more fierce this year. Last year's felt like it was still living in the arcadey shadows of the Old UFC games. (I still loved it.) This years feels more like a veteran competitor, which does make a lot of sense now that the development team has had more time to understand MMA.

War of the Supermen #1 came out today. It is about the war between New Krypton, the new planet for the alien race Superman is from, and Planet Earth, which is lead by Lois Lane's father, a General in the U.S. Army. Issue #0 (that sounds weird) came out for Free Comic Book Day last Saturday and it was really enjoyable. Imagine a team of Kryptonians coming to Earth where they will have super powers due to the red sun against Earth. Oh, and New Krypton is lead by General Zod. Issue #1 comes out today.
